[問題] 請問一迴圈內函數疊加 已回收

看板MATLAB作者 (口笛)時間17年前 (2008/11/09 12:55), 編輯推噓1(101)
留言2則, 1人參與, 最新討論串1/1
迴圈大致如下 for i = 1:1:40 for j = 1:1:40 ...Xi_11 函數的定義略過 Xi_11 = -0.5*C.*A*d; % the matrix elements of Xi_11 susceptibility end end 照這樣寫來, Xi_11 會有 40*40種函數 但如果沒加起來, 最後也只是跑完最後一個函數就沒了 請問大大們, 要怎麼把這 1600個函數都加起來呢 >"<?? 新手上路請多包含orz -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 140.122.174.221

11/09 13:18, , 1F
在迴圈外面先放個Xi_11=0;,然後回圈裏面改成這個樣子
11/09 13:18, 1F

11/09 13:18, , 2F
Xi_11 = Xi_11-0.5*C.*A*d;
11/09 13:18, 2F
文章代碼(AID): #195cqfzT (MATLAB)
文章代碼(AID): #195cqfzT (MATLAB)